Rick Famuyiwa guide

Rick Famuyiwa is an American filmmaker known for blending sharp dialogue, urban authenticity, and character-driven storytelling. Emerging in the late 1990s, he quickly made a name for himself by focusing on the lives of young people in communities often overlooked by mainstream Hollywood. His work resonates for its honest tone, cultural specificity, and emotional depth. This Rick Famuyiwa guide outlines his journey, signature style, and lasting influence on contemporary cinema.

Early life and breakthrough with The Wood

Born in Los Angeles and raised in Compton, Famuyiwa drew from his surroundings to craft authentic narratives that reflected the realities of Black youth. He studied at the University of Southern California and honed his skills through short films before stepping into the feature arena.

His breakthrough came with The Wood in 1999, a heartfelt comedy about friendship, responsibility, and growing up that showcased his confident voice and nuanced direction.

Commercial peak with Dope

Rick Famuyiwa reached wider audiences with Dope in 2015, a vibrant, high-energy coming-of-age film centered on an ambitious teenager navigating underground economies and digital culture. The film balanced humor, action, and social commentary, earning critical praise and expanding his reach.

By weaving together multiple storylines and a distinct visual style, he demonstrated an ability to merge commercial appeal with meaningful themes, cementing his reputation as a director who understands both genre and community.

In interviews and on set, he frequently speaks about the importance of perspective, representation, and risk-taking, encouraging emerging creators to stay true to their experiences while embracing technical mastery.

Beyond features, Famuyiwa has made notable contributions to television, directing episodes for acclaimed series and helping shape serialized storytelling. He emphasizes collaboration, trusting actors and writers to bring authenticity to their roles.
